  • UST Global to Host the Upcoming TEDx Talk at its Campus on January 20

    By NE Reporter on January 17, 2019

    THIRUVANANTHAPURAM:
    UST Global will host the upcoming TEDx Talk at its Thiruvananthapuram campus on January 20. TEDxThiruvananthapuram is the city level TEDx event in Kerala and is the largest independently organized TEDx event in the state.

    TEDx Conference which stands for Technology, Entertainment and Design, and the ‘x’ standing for independently organised event proclaims the slogan, ‘Ideas Worth Spreading’. TED talks have lively discussions on a range of relevant issues and was initiated by an American non-profit organisation called the Sapling Foundation in 1990.

    TEDxThiruvananthapuram has 10 diverse speakers who have been selected after careful consideration and with whom the team has been working with to curate talks and ideas relevant for the city. District collector Dr. Vasuki, DGP Prisons R. Sreelekha, Renowned international mathematician Dr. Joseph Gheverghese George and several other innovators and changemakers would be speaking at TEDxThiruvananthapuram. The presenting partner of TEDxThiruvananthapuram is UST Global and the event would be held at the UST Global Campus here in Thiruvananthapuram.

    A festival for the curious, these talks seek to facilitate the exchange of unique ideas and thereby cultivate a more inspired and thoughtful community, yearning for positive change. Steve Jobs, Bill Gates, Bill Clinton, Shah Rukh Khan and the Pope figure among some of the prominent personalities who have been part of the TED talks, that are held on an annual basis. The organisers’ move to democratise the phenomenon in 2009 saw TED going viral, not merely online but the world over with the ‘x’ suffix getting attached to the acronym. Denoting ‘independently organised event’, these talks broke out of its more elite, American intelligentsia barrier and spread to remote locations across the world.

    Getting a TEDx event to the City
    The local-level TED experience is further encouraged by the fact that the licences are let out for free, albeit after fulfilling an exhaustive criteria. Moreover, specific issues of that particular location are discussed rather than the initial focus being on the terms in the acronym. TEDxThiruvananthpuram is one of the few events that aims to spread inspiring Ideas in the local community.

    In 2012, there was a TEDx event in the city, however till 2016, there were no events. It was in that year, that Vishnu Prasad, CEO of Law Pundits LLP, who, after having attended the TED Global event in Geneva, decided to apply for a license to develop the TEDx event in the city of Thiruvananthapuram. With a team of dedicated volunteers who came together because of their passion for TED talks, the first TEDxThiruvananthapuram was held in 2016, followed by a bigger and more inspirational TEDxThiruvananthapuram in 2017. This time, TEDxThiruvananthapuram will take place on 20th of January 2019, here in Thiruvananthapuram.

    “Our speaker curation process is something that we focus on extensively. What we look for in a speaker is not just a famous name or a recognizable face. We select speakers who have a unique idea that is worth spreading and they have been working on that idea by virtue of their job, research or interest or a story that is very inspiring and the community in Kerala can benefit from.” Says Bhakta Pande, who is the co-curator of the talks at TEDxThiruvananthapuram.

    Every TEDx event is centred around a theme that has been chosen with the intent of developing the already existing community. For this edition of TEDxThiruvananthapuram, the theme is “Resilience”. After consistently having the TEDxThiruvananthapuram events revolve around mind boggling and stimulating themes such as “Thought Conflux” and “The Next Decade”, in 2016 and 2017, respectively, the TEDxThiruvananthapuram team intends to showcase the undying spirit to overcome, in the form of “Resilience”.
